World Environment Day is an annual event celebrated on the 5th of June every year across the world. It has become one of the United Nations’ primary ways to raise global awareness of environmental issues and to help stimulate political attention, public action and personal commitment to environmental preservation.
It is also a day for people from all walks of life to come together to ensure a cleaner, greener and brighter outlook for themselves and the future generations. Quick Facts» This day was established by the United Nations General Assembly in 1972
» The theme for 2012 is Green Economy: Does it include you?
» Every year, the United Nations Environment Programme (UNEP) selects a theme for this day
